| Container | “A uniform sealed reusable metal “box” in which goods are shipped.” |
| Cube out | “Occurs when a cargo takes up a vehicle’s or a container’s cubic capacity before reaching its weight capacity.” |
| Ergonomics | “The science that seeks to adapt work or working conditions to suit the abilities of the worker.” |
| Materials Handling | “The short-distance movement of material between two or more points.” |
| Package testing | “Simulation of the types of problems that the package will be exposed to in warehouses and in transit.” |

| Part-to-picker system | “The pick location is brought to the picker (e.g. carousels)” |
| Picker-to-part system | “An order picker goes to where the product is located” |
| Shrink Wrap | “Plastic wrapping that when heated shrinks in size to form a cover over the product.” |
| Slip Sheet | “A flat sheet of either fiberboard material or plastic that is placed under the unit load.” |
| Unitization | “The term associated with the handling of unit loads.” |
| Unit Load devices | “ An alternative name for airfreight containers.” |
| Weighing out | “Cargo reaches a vehicle’s or a container’s weight capacity without filling its cubic capacity. “ |
